MUMBAI – National Stock Exchange of India Ltd. late Wednesday reported a 7% on-year rise in its consolidated net profit for the June quarter at INR 31.20 billion. The exchange's consolidated revenue from operations rose 13% on year to INR 45.60 billion. Of this, the company earned INR 41.03 billion from trading operations, which registered 13% growth on a year-on-year basis. Its revenue from clearing activities rose 9% on year to INR 4.94 billion.
The company earned INR 36.23 billion from transaction charges, up around 15% from INR 31.54 billion a year ago, as per NSE's press release. Its revenue from data connectivity charges was INR 2.58 billion and its operating investment income was INR 2.34 billion. The company derived INR 1.50 billion of revenue from data feed and terminal services.
Its operating earnings before, interest, tax, depreciation, and amortisation rose 15% on year to INR 35.94 billion. The operating EBITDA margin expanded marginally to 79% from 78% a year ago.
The company's total expenses rose 11% on year to INR 11.72 billion in the June quarter. The exchange spent INR 2.43 billion on employee benefits, 23% higher than INR 1.98 billion spent a year ago. The company paid regulatory fees of INR 1.88 billion, up 11% from INR 1.70 billion in the corresponding quarter a year ago. Its depreciation and amortisation costs rose over 8% on year to INR 1.63 billion. Other expenses, which made up 49% of overall expenditure, rose 8% on year to INR 5.79 billion. End
